Welcome to Spoonline Bistro, a culinary gem nestled in the heart of Girdwood, Alaska. Located at 174 Hightower Rd, this delightful eatery has quickly become a favorite among locals and visitors alike, leaving a lasting impression through its welcoming atmosphere and exemplary service.

The bistro is well-regarded for its commitment to quality, featuring fresh, locally-sourced ingredients that showcase the rich flavors of Alaskan cuisine. Diners have raved about the phenomenal salmon and wild-caught seafood, ensuring every plate tells a story of freshness and skill. For those with dietary restrictions, the menu offers a range of gluten-free options that do not compromise on taste or creativity. Nice small restaurant. We went for dinner at 5pm right when they opened and it wasn’t busy and parking wasn’t too impossible. The wait staff is extremely friendly. Setting is very cozy. There is outdoor sitting outdoor as well. We had the asparagus wrapped in Prosciutto and it was delicious. It comes with a sauce you’ll die for. The caesar salads were like a wedge salad and needed more dressing but that was fine. We got more dressing with no issue. We had the house pasta special of the day and it was so good. I definitely recommend having the pasta if they have it when you go. I got it with scallops. Way over my expectations as far as taste!! It costed 20 as an add on but there was 4 so 5 a scallop. Also having was the rib eye. Tender, juicy, and wonderful. The sauce could be a tad reworked but good. Lastly, we had the cherry tart. Just perfect to finish off the meal. This could be for one person but if you’re not that hungry, share it. There is an almond crust. Do try this place out. It’s cozy, it’s friendly, and most importantly, delicious! We came here for a weekend brunch and the restaurant wasn’t too busy. It’s a pretty small space but a great spot to enjoy a nice cozy and quiet meal while staying in Girdwood. Their service was fast and the staff extremely friendly. My husband ordered a breakfast burrito with bacon, sausage, and pork chili verde, pretty much a super loaded burrito. He said it was perfect with a sweet taste to it, kind of mapley. I ordered the Shakshuka: poached eggs in a savory tomato and sweet pepper sauce served with warm bread, feta and fresh herbs. It was absolutely delicious and had a slight spicy kick to it too!Both meals were amazing and incredibly rich in flavor! We ordered two coffees to go with our meals .
